Chicken tortilla soup, with its spicy tomato broth, crunchy tortilla chips, and gooey cheese, has long been one of my favorite dishes to order at Mexican restaurants. I never even thought to make it at. It's made with crispy fried strips of corn tortillas in a tomato-based Mexican soup with chicken stock, chiles, avocado, Jack cheese, cilantro and lime.
